What is Satin Weave?

FAQ
Satin Weave is a basic weave, characterized by long floats of yarn on the face of the fabric. The yarns are weaved in such a way that there is no visible interlacing pattern, which gives the fabric a smooth, shiny surface.

What is weave?

NVDVD FAQ
Weave is a de-interlacing algorithm that simply weaves the two interlaced fields together to generate a frame. This works well if the image is still, but the slight difference in time between the fields causes a moving object or panning scene to contain edges that appear feathered. (add picture of weave feathering) This is the de-interlace mode used when "combine fields" is set in the NVDVD Video property page.

Are Silk products kosher?

Frequently Asked Questions
All Silk brand products in all flavors are certified Kosher OU-D. Kosher OU-D certifies that a dairy-free product was heated on equipment also used for dairy, and designates that dairy-free products heated on equipment also used for dairy may not be eaten together with a meat product. It may be eaten immediately after a meat product, but not together.

Why do you put calcium carbonate in Silk Soymilk?

Frequently Asked Questions
Calcium carbonate is a type of calcium that is a naturally occurring mineral found in limestone. We use calcium carbonate in our products because it does not react with other Silk ingredients and can be easily absorbed by the human body. We include 300 mg per 8 oz. serving of Silk Soymilk, which is 30 percent of the recommended daily allowance for calcium. How do you process the cocoa in Silk products?

Frequently Asked Questions
The cocoa beans used in Silk Chocolate Soymilk are Dutch processed. This means that the cocoa beans are cleaned, cracked and roasted. At the time of roasting, the beans are treated with alkali for color and flavor. This process yields a dark, flavorful cocoa "liquor," which is made into a cocoa cake that is then milled into cocoa powder. There is no dairy involved in this process.

Why has the sericin been removed from the silk?

Some FAQ's regarding the DermaSilk product range
Medical grade silk, used as stitches in surgical operations, is made of pure fibroin, the central core of the silk thread. This is because the outer sericin coating of conventional silk has been shown in the past to be linked to some allergic reactions. There has only ever been one report of a single allergic reaction to Fibroin silk in the whole world. DermaSilk therefore uses pure fibroin silk for this reason.

What is wrong with silk?

FAQ about veganism
Silk is produced by silkworms. Silk is a monofilament that can be reeled off as one continuous thread if the cocoon is not damaged by the emerging moth. Silk can also be produced by spinning the threads from the empty cocoons after the moths have emerged, but this produces a coarser grade of silk. To get the longer silk threads, cocoons are boiled with the living moth larvae inside. When silkworms are boiled alive they show signs of pain by twisting and turning while recoiling.

What is Shantung silk and what is silk dupioni?

Event At West Egg offers custom bridal, evening and monogram...
Shantung silk is woven from finer silk fibers giving the fabric an elegant and refined look. Silk dupioni is woven from slightly thicker fibers giving the fabric a textured appearance. Silk dupioni is available in more colors than shantung, especially vibrant colors.
